The Hiawatha Light Rail transports people through many unique and culturally diverse neighborhoods in south Minneapolis. Do you ever wonder what there is to do just blocks from the station? Local Minneapolis is a collection of maps and a directory showcasing local venues, parks, historical sites, shops, restaurants, and more that are within walking distance of the six South Minneapolis Light Rail Stations (from the Cedar-Riverside station to the 50th Street/Minnehaha Park station). Local Minneapolis will be a resource that potential and actual transit riders access to gain knowledge of and familiarity with the neighborhoods and points of interest around the LRT stations. There are six main categories featured: Food and Drink, Retail and Services, Historical Places, Greenspace and Public Art, Social Services, and Entertainment. By providing this information we encourage people to use mass transit and to hop off the train! Minneapolis is a great city to live in or to visit. The goal of Local Minneapolis is to reveal south Minneapolis to as many people as possible. We want people to get out into the neighborhoods, enjoy local venues, events, and patronize area sites. Local Minneapolis will foster community growth and participation in the local economy by only listing businesses and other sites that have ties to the local environment. You will find no chain stores or big box retailers here (sorry, Target). Each station has its own webpage and printable PDF that consists of a detailed map and directory with things to do, see, and learn within walking distance of up to ½ mile of each station.
